Minutes — Pricing Review, Hartvale Instruments

Attendees: M. Corven, L. Abruzzi, T. Fenwick.

Agreed: Norlight sensor line moves to tiered pricing in Q3. Entry tier holds at current list; mid-tier rises 6%. Fenwick to model margin impact by Friday. Corven flagged competitor undercutting in the Velmora region. Context for the decision follows below.

management briefing: Headcount on the Belix team goes from 60 to 93 by the end of November. Gross margin on Belix came in at 23 percent against a plan of 47 percent.

## Changelog — Quillstamp PDF Renderer v4.2

Defaults changed: page margins now 18mm (was 12mm), embedded fonts on by default, grayscale fallback disabled. Invoices generated before the upgrade keep old settings. Support: if merchants report clipped totals, check tenant overrides before escalating. Re-render is safe and idempotent. No template migration needed. The full set of active defaults now in effect is listed below.

config for bahop-baduf:
[kasion]
team = lamath
access_code = ac_d807e5
host = kasion.paliqcloud.corp
port = 4000
owner = julix.tamvan
peer = frair.qorvelsoft.local

## Mail Room Relocation — Contractor Access

The mail room has moved from the Dunmore lobby to Basement Level 1, beside the goods lift. Visiting contractors delivering packages must sign in at reception first, then take the service corridor — not the main stairs. The basement door is keypad-controlled at all hours. The current access code is:

badge for yahif-bahaf: bdg-XUBUM-7

Subject: Handover — Ledgerline currency rounding

Quick handover before I'm out. Known issue: currency conversion in Ledgerline rounds per line item, not per invoice, so multi-line invoices drift by a cent or two. Finance reconciles weekly; do not patch historical rows. The fix (invoice-level rounding) is staged behind a flag — leave it off until Q3 sign-off. Monitor the drift report daily; anything over five cents per invoice, escalate. Reporting replica is read-only and safe to query. Connection string below.

primary connection of haduf-yawep = mongodb://holmir_svc:qPXpsDuGXf5xk4@db-1f83.ordinnet.internal:5432/rusath